To get your visa to Hong Kong approved, you will be required to provide the following information

  • Visa Application Form– Completed application form for Hong. This will have to be completed and duly signed by the applicant before being submitted.
  • Passport Photo– Provide a passport-sized that must be no older than 6 months.
  • Passport Copy– A clear scan copy of the Nigerian passport with the information pages that has a signature will be required. You will have to provide the pages of your current passport showing your photo, personal details, passport issue, and expiry dates. Your Nigerian passport must be valid for six months beyond the expiry date of the Visa.
  • Employment Letter– if you’re employed, you will have to provide a letter from your employer on the company letterhead, stating that a leave of absence was granted. The purpose, duration of the trip, and that you will be returning to your current job should be stated in the letter.
  • Bank Statement– You will be required to submit your current bank statement for the latest 6 months. You will be required to provide an income tax return (ITR) report.
  • Student– If you’re a student, you will have to submit an official letter from your school indicating that you are in good standing and that you’ve registered for the upcoming semester. You might be required to provide proof of payment of school fees. This should be included but it is usually optional.
  • Retired– If you’re retired, then attach proof of your retirement fund along with your application.
  • Travel Itinerary– This refers to a travel reservation to and from Nigeria in your name. This does not refer to a ticket. The embassy recommends that you do not purchase flight and hotel tickets until the visa is approved. Buying actual tickets before the visa is approved might could cause you to lose money especially if the reservation doesn’t follow through, your flight is delayed, canceled, or worse, the visa request is denied. You can always get the best hotel and flight itinerary within minutes after the approval of your visa.
  • Invitation Letter– If you were invited by the country, a company, or your family and friends, you will have to provide a letter of the invitation and state their relationship with you. The letter should contain, the purpose of your visit, the length of your stay, where you will be staying, and if the person will be paying for your stay. If the said person will be making provisions for you, you will have to provide proof of their funds.

How to Apply For Hong Kong Visa From Nigeria

You will have to obtain the Hong Kong visa application form and the Declaration form online. Print out the hard copy. You can also get the form from the office of the Consulate General Chinese Embassy.

  • Fill in your details in the form and sign.
  • Complete the Declaration form
  • Attach your relevant documents
  • When done, you will have to submit the visa application form and the documents personally to the Chinese Consulate in Lagos. Your application will be sent to the Hong Kong Immigration Department for processing and approval.
  • You might be required to come for an in-person interview at the Chinese Consulate.

5 Things to Know Before Moving to Hong Kong

  1. Expensive but smaller hotel rooms

Staying in Hong Kong is very expensive and if you’re not on the right budget, you might have to turn home sooner than you expected. The limited land has caused a sky-high property price. While this shouldn’t be a problem if you’re getting the five-star treatment, you will find that the rooms are not spectacularly spacious even though they cost a lot more than other countries.

  1. The main language is Cantonese

While you will come across many people that speak English, the main language of all residents is Cantonese. It won’t be a bad idea to brush up your fluency in the language before getting your visa.

  1. Public transportation is best

While you will find owning a car to be the best thing when it comes to transportation in certain countries, you will find that you can get even better service with public transportation in Hong Kong. It’s public transportation has an extensive network with cheap and clean services. You will find that the train is the fastest way to travel.

  1. Many, many restaurants and bars

Foodies will love this region. Hong Kong could be a paradise for foodies looking for cheap, filling, and cheerful meals that they will never forget.  Hong Kong has one of the highest per-capita concentrations of eateries with 1 restaurant available for every 300 people.

  1. A/C everywhere

Hong Kong is humid all-year-round so you will find most places with air-conditioning to prevent issues like mold and excessive sweating. This means every indoor space is freezing cold. If you’re not used to such living conditions, you might want to consider taking a cardigan or scarf with you when traveling. This will come in handy when you’re on public transportation or on indoor public areas.
